At Dr Sknn, the Lynton Lumina, an advanced Intense Pulsed Light System (IPL) is used. This system is also adopted by the NHS and private hospitals across the UK to treat Port Wine Staining safely and effectively on skin types I-IV. By emitting light in a certain wavelength ranges, we aim absorption peaks in haemoglobin and oxy-haemoglobin, enabling us to treat Port Wine Staining of various sizes and depths without causing harm to the nearby skin. After the treatment, the damaged vessels are taken up by the body, leaving little or no trace of the initial lesion.

At Dr Sknn, a physical exam and medical history will be conducted, including photographs, during the initial consultation. This is the ideal moment to speak up about any worries, expectations, results or questions. Ahead of the Intense Pulsed Light (IPL) treatment, any post-treatment advice and associated risks will be discussed and a consent form will be signed to ensure you have a full understanding of them. Should the area being treated be new, a patch test will be done to make sure that the IPL therapy is suitable.
